#fce58f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fce58f is composed of 98.8% red, 89.8%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.1% magenta, 43.3%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 47.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 77.5%. #fce58f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f9cb1f.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#fce58f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fffbef is the lightest one.

Tones of #fce58f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c7c6c4 is the less saturated color, while #fce58f is the most saturated one.
